Conifer Mazegill vs Macedonian Mouse
Gloeophyllum sepiarium compared with Mus macedonicus
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Conifer Mazegill | Macedonian Mouse |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Fungi (Fungi)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Basidiomycota (Club Fungi)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Agaricomycetes (Mushrooms)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Gloeophyllales (Gloeophyllales) | Rodentia (Rodents) |
| Family | Gloeophyllaceae | Muridae (Mice & Rats) |
| Genus | Gloeophyllum | Mus (House Mice) |
| Species | Gloeophyllum sepiarium | Mus macedonicus |
